SQLPro for SQLite for Mac v2023.50 SQLite数据库管理 激活版下载 | 爱上MAC

  • 内容介绍
下载
单独付费 或 开通VIP 免费下载

软件介绍

本页面提供 SQLPro for SQLite for Mac v2023.50 SQLite数据库管理 激活版下载 | 爱上MAC,已测试可用,如遇到链接失效或下载后无法安装等情况,请留言联系我们。

SQLPro for SQLite是一款专为macOS系统设计的SQLite数据库管理软件。它通过直观的用户界面,为用户提供高效、便捷的数据库浏览、编辑、查询与管理操作。该工具支持连接本地及远程SQLite数据库,并集成了多项高级功能,是SQLite开发者与数据库管理员的理想选择。

一、核心功能

  • 智能代码编辑:支持语法高亮、智能自动补全与代码折叠,提升编写效率。
  • 高级查询执行:支持多查询同时执行,并具备半自动依赖项解析能力。
  • 界面与主题定制:提供多种内置主题,并允许用户自定义界面风格。
  • 数据导入与导出:可将数据导出为CSV、MySQL、XML或JSON格式,方便数据迁移与备份。
  • 版本集成与回滚:支持数据库版本管理,可回滚至历史版本,避免操作失误导致的数据问题。
  • 运行时扩展支持:允许加载SQLite扩展,增强数据库功能。
  • 外部修改检测:自动检测数据库在外部工具的变更,并实时重新加载。
  • 兼容性与界面优化:支持SQLite 2向后兼容、全屏模式、列重新排序及内联数据过滤器。

二、版本更新(v2023.50)

最新版本主要包含以下改进:

  1. 修复了在macOS 10.13系统中出现的运行错误。
  2. 进一步优化系统稳定性与整体性能。

三、软件界面预览

以下是SQLPro for SQLite的操作界面截图:

SQLPro for SQLite 主界面截图

SQLPro for SQLite 查询编辑界面

SQLPro for SQLite 数据管理视图

四、详细安装教程

4.1 下载与准备

从可靠来源获取SQLPro for SQLite v2023.50安装包。建议优先选择官方渠道或经认证的第三方平台,如“爱上MAC”。下载完成后,双击.dmg文件,将其挂载至桌面。

在安装之前,请务必关闭其他正在运行的数据库管理工具,避免端口冲突。同时,检查当前macOS版本是否符合要求,该版本已针对macOS 10.13及以上系统进行优化。

4.2 安装步骤

  1. 挂载镜像:双击下载的SQLPro for SQLite.dmg文件。此时,桌面上会出现一个名为“SQLPro for SQLite”的磁盘图标。
  2. 拖拽安装:在弹出的窗口中,将SQLPro for SQLite的应用程序图标拖拽至右侧的“Applications”文件夹中。这一步是macOS标准的安装方式。
  3. 验证身份:系统会提示输入管理员密码。输入密码后,点击“好”以授权安装。若未提示,说明当前账户权限足够。
  4. 首次启动:安装完成后,前往“启动台”或“应用程序”文件夹,找到SQLPro for SQLite并双击打开。此时,macOS的Gatekeeper可能会弹出安全提示。
  5. 绕过安全限制:如果提示“无法打开,因为无法验证开发者”,请前往“系统偏好设置” -> “安全性与隐私” -> “通用”,点击“仍要打开”按钮。这是常规操作,无需担心。
  6. 激活软件:软件启动后,会进入激活界面。输入您获得的激活码(通常在购买后由邮件发送)。点击“Activate”按钮,即可完成激活。
  7. 完成配置:激活成功后,软件会自动重启。您可以根据需要选择界面主题或导入之前的配置文件。

4.3 安装后的验证

启动后,建议快速测试数据库连接。点击菜单栏的“File” -> “Open Database”,选择一个本地SQLite文件。如果能正常显示表结构,说明安装无误。若遇到数据库路径错误,请检查文件权限。

此外,建议定期检查更新。SQLPro团队会不定期发布小版本更新,以修复漏洞和提升性能。您可以在“SQLPro” -> “Check for Updates”中手动检测。

五、常见问题FAQ

5.1 为什么安装后无法打开?

这通常是由于macOS的安全策略限制。请前往“系统偏好设置” -> “安全性与隐私” -> “通用”,查看是否有“仍要打开”的选项。如果仍无法解决,请尝试重新下载安装包,并关闭杀毒软件。

5.2 激活码失效或提示错误怎么办?

首先检查激活码中是否有空格或特殊字符。建议直接复制粘贴。如果问题依旧,请检查网络连接。激活过程需要联网验证。若仍无效,请联系客服或查看购买记录。

5.3 如何连接远程SQLite数据库?

SQLPro for SQLite支持远程连接。在启动界面,选择“Remote”选项卡。输入服务器地址、端口(默认是22)、用户名和密码。确保远程服务器已开启SSH服务。连接成功后,您就可以像操作本地数据库一样操作远程库。

5.4 导出数据时中文乱码怎么办?

导出CSV时,请确保编码格式选择为“UTF-8”。在导出对话框中,有一个“Encoding”下拉菜单,选择UTF-8即可。如果使用Excel打开,可能需要通过“数据” -> “自文本/CSV”导入,并指定编码为UTF-8。

5.5 软件运行卡顿或崩溃怎么办?

首先检查数据库文件大小。如果是超过1GB的超大文件,建议使用索引优化查询。其次,清理缓存:前往“SQLPro” -> “Preferences” -> “General”,点击“Clear Cache”。如果问题频繁,请更新至最新版本。

5.6 如何备份数据库?

推荐两种方式:一是直接复制.db文件,这是最稳妥的物理备份;二是通过SQLPro的导出功能,将数据导出为SQL脚本。在“File” -> “Export”中,选择“SQL”格式,即可得到完整的建表与插入语句。

5.7 是否支持SQLite的WAL模式?

完全支持。SQLPro for SQLite默认兼容WAL(Write-Ahead Logging)模式。在打开数据库时,软件会自动检测并适配。如果您需要手动切换,可以在“Preferences” -> “Advanced”中进行设置。

5.8 如何修改表结构?

在左侧的数据库浏览器中,右键点击表名,选择“Alter Table”。在弹出的窗口中,您可以添加、删除或修改列。注意,修改表结构可能会影响已有数据。建议在操作前,先备份数据。

5.9 快捷键冲突怎么办?

如果某些快捷键与其他软件冲突,可以自定义快捷键。前往“系统偏好设置” -> “键盘” -> “快捷键” -> “App快捷键”,点击“+”号,选择SQLPro for SQLite,输入您想要修改的菜单项名称,并设置新快捷键。

5.10 试用版与激活版有什么区别?

试用版通常有14天的时间限制,且部分高级功能(如SSH隧道连接、批量导出)会被锁定。激活版则无功能限制,并享受终身免费更新。建议先试用,确认符合需求后再购买激活。

六、Mac常用快捷键表格

掌握快捷键能大幅提升工作效率。以下是SQLPro for SQLite在Mac环境下的常用快捷键汇总:

快捷键 功能描述 适用场景
Cmd + R 执行当前查询 快速运行SQL语句
Cmd + Shift + R 执行所有打开的查询 批量运行多段SQL
Cmd + N 新建查询窗口 开启新的编辑标签页
Cmd + W 关闭当前标签页 清理工作区
Cmd + S 保存当前修改 手动保存编辑内容
Cmd + Z 撤销上一步操作 误操作恢复
Cmd + Shift + Z 重做撤销的操作 恢复被撤销的内容
Cmd + F 在查询结果中查找 定位特定数据
Cmd + G 查找下一个匹配项 快速跳转结果
Cmd + Shift + G 查找上一个匹配项 反向查找
Cmd + / 注释/取消注释选中行 调试SQL语句
Cmd + D 复制当前行到下一行 快速编写相似SQL
Cmd + Option + F 格式化SQL代码 整理混乱的SQL语句
Cmd + 1-9 切换到第N个标签页 多标签快速切换

七、使用技巧与实战案例

7.1 高效查询技巧

很多新手喜欢在同一个窗口编写所有SQL,这并不明智。建议为每个独立的查询任务创建新标签页(Cmd + N)。这样,当某个查询卡住时,不会影响其他任务。同时,利用“Cmd + /”快速注释掉调试语句,能节省大量时间。

另一个技巧是使用“智能自动补全”。当您输入表名或字段名时,SQLPro会自动弹出建议列表。按Tab键即可补全。这能避免因拼写错误导致的查询失败。经过测试,该功能对超过100个字段的表依然流畅。

7.2 实战案例:数据迁移

假设您需要将一个包含10万条记录的SQLite数据库迁移到MySQL。传统方法可能需要编写脚本。但利用SQLPro的导出功能,只需三步:首先,打开源数据库,点击“File” -> “Export” -> “MySQL”。选择导出路径后,软件会自动生成兼容的SQL脚本。

接着,在MySQL客户端中执行该脚本。整个过程中,SQLPro会自动处理数据类型转换。根据我们内部的测试,10万条数据的导出时间仅需12秒。这比手动编写转换脚本快了近10倍。最后,验证数据完整性,确保行数一致即可。

7.3 实战案例:版本回滚

有一次,一位同事不小心执行了DELETE语句,导致核心业务表的数据被清空。幸好我们启用了SQLPro的版本管理功能。我们点击“File” -> “Version History”,找到了半小时前的版本快照。选择该版本,点击“Restore”,数据在2秒内恢复。

这个功能依赖SQLite的WAL模式。建议所有生产环境都开启此功能。在“Preferences” -> “Advanced”中,勾选“Enable version history”。同时,建议设置自动保存间隔为5分钟,这样最多丢失5分钟的数据。

7.4 实战案例:批量数据清洗

处理包含大量空值或格式错误的CSV文件时,SQLPro的“Inline Filter”功能非常实用。首先,将CSV导入临时表。然后,在数据视图上方的过滤器中输入条件,例如“WHERE email IS NOT NULL”。软件会实时显示过滤后的结果。

接着,利用“Edit in Place”功能,直接在结果集中修改错误数据。修改完成后,点击“Apply Changes”即可同步到数据库。这种方式避免了编写复杂的UPDATE语句。对于非技术人员来说,这无疑是最友好的数据清洗方案。

7.5 提升性能的小窍门

当数据库文件超过500MB时,建议创建索引。在SQLPro中,右键点击表名,选择“Create Index”。选择频繁查询的字段作为索引列。注意,索引虽能加速查询,但会拖慢写入速度。因此,只对读多写少的表建立索引。

另外,定期执行“VACUUM”命令能回收磁盘空间。在查询窗口中输入“VACUUM;”并执行。该命令会重建数据库文件,消除碎片。建议每月执行一次。根据官方文档,这能提升约15%的查询性能。

八、总结

SQLPro for SQLite for Mac v2023.50是一款集高效、稳定与易用于一身的数据库管理工具。从智能代码编辑到强大的版本回滚,它覆盖了开发者日常工作的所有痛点。通过本文的安装教程、快捷键表以及实战案例,相信您已经掌握了它的核心用法。

无论您是刚接触SQLite的新手,还是经验丰富的DBA,这款软件都能提升您的工作效率。最后,再次提醒,下载时请认准“爱上MAC”等可靠渠道,确保软件安全可用。如果遇到任何问题,欢迎在评论区留言,我们会第一时间协助解决。

下载信息

该资源需登录后下载

去登录
温馨提示:本资源来源于互联网,仅供参考学习使用。若该资源侵犯了您的权益,请 联系我们 处理。

评分及评论

4.7

(满分5, 共52用户评价)

来评个分数吧

  • 5星
    71.2%
  • 4星
    28.8%
  • 3星
    0%
  • 2星
    0%
  • 1星
    0%

猜你喜欢

更多
×
SQLPro for SQLite for Mac v2023.50 SQLite数据库管理 激活版下载 | 爱上MAC
爱上MAC 一站式Mac软件下载平台
第三方登录
captcha
第三方登录